Summary, etc This book presents 5 tutorial lectures by leading researchers given at the ICTAC 2013 Software Engineering School on Unifying Theories of Programming and Formal Engineering Methods, held in Shanghai, China in August 2013.The lectures are aimed at postgraduate students, researchers, academics, and industrial engineers. They cover topics such as component-based and service-oriented systems, real-time systems, hybrid systems, cyber physical systems, and present techniques such as inductive theorem proving, model checking, correction by construction through refinement and model transformations, synthesis, and computer algebra. Two of the courses are explicitly related to Hoare and He's Unifying Theories of Programming.
